Dart语言是Flutter框架的官方编程语言,因此它与Flutter之间有很好的集成和互操作性。以下是一些原因:
-
性能优越:Dart语言经过优化,可以提供良好的性能,尤其适合移动应用程序开发。
-
热重载功能:Flutter框架支持热重载功能,这意味着开发人员可以在不重新启动应用程序的情况下即时查看他们所做的更改。Dart语言的特性使这一功能更加强大和高效。
-
强大的工具支持:Dart语言有许多强大的工具支持,如代码编辑器、调试器、分析器等,这些工具可以帮助开发人员更轻松地编写和调试Flutter应用程序。
-
静态类型检查:Dart语言是一种静态类型语言,这意味着开发人员可以在编译时发现并解决潜在的错误,从而提高代码质量和稳定性。
-
集成开发环境:Dart语言有丰富的集成开发环境支持,如VS Code、Android Studio等,这些工具可以帮助开发人员更高效地开发Flutter应用程序。
总的来说,Dart语言与Flutter框架的结合使得开发人员可以更加轻松、高效地开发跨平台移动应用程序,因此Dart适合Flutter开发。